5. Harry Potter and the Goblet of Fire $896,911,078

Harry Potter and the Goblet of Fire was the fourth installation of the series that was directed by Mike Newell and written by Steve Cloves. The all star cast once again put on fantastic performances and had everyone going to see the movie. It brought in just over $290 million domestically and just under $897 million worldwide.

4. Harry Potter and the Half-Blood Prince $934,416,687

The Half-Blood Prince was the sixth movie in the series and released back in 2009. It was directed by David Yates and cost $250 million to make. The movie failed to continue the streak and make more than the previous film, but was still a huge hit that generated millions of sales. The movie made $301 million domestically and still raked in over $934 million worldwide.

As hard as it is to believe, this November marks twenty years since Harry Potter and the Sorcerer’s Stone debuted in theaters. Daniel Radcliffe, the breakout star of what would go on to become the Harry Potter franchise, is now 32 years old and one of the wealthiest actors in the world. He’s kept himself busy in his post-Potter days with plenty of acting projects, including The Woman in Black, Horns, and TBS’s The Miracle Workers. He’s even sung and danced his way across Broadway in the musical How to Succeed in Business Without Really Trying.

When all is said and done, Radcliffe is worth a whopping $110 million. This figure has been influenced by his recent acting roles, but most of it comes directly from the success of the eight Potter films he starred in as a child and teenager. According to Celebrity Net Worth, Radcliffe has hardly touched those earnings, but he acknowledges that they’ve given him freedom in both his personal and professional lives.

How Much Have The Books Made

Surprisingly, Rowling’s first attempts to get Harry Potter published were rebuffed. But, she persevered to crack the code, managing seven books about Harry in total, with the releases all becoming huge events. According to Wizarding World, a huge 500 million copies have been shifted worldwide, resulting in one in 15 people owning a copy. If you’re reading this, you’re probably on that list.

During that run, The New York Times revealed the author had amassed a remarkable $7.7 billion in sales. The first entry in the series has sold the most, with The Prisoner of Azkaban coming at the bottom of the list.

What Were The Harry Potter Movie Production Costs

Given the enormity of the wizarding world, it was always going to be pretty costly when it came to the Potter movies coming out. Special effects, as well as stunning locations and excellent design, helped flesh it out. The Numbers say Warner Bros’ eight blockbusters had a combined production budget of $1,155b.

RELATED: Harry Potter and the Deathly Hallows: Part 2: 10 Cameos The Movie Missed Out

That should come as no surprise, and it’s a pretty good thing they were all well-received among both fans and critics alike. The movie with the largest budget was Deathly Hallows Part 2, showing they really pushed the boat out when it came to the epic Battle of Hogwarts and final triumph over Voldemort.

Harry Potter And The Prisoner Of Azkaban

Trailer for “Prisoner of Azkaban”

Harry runs away from the Dursley house following the point where he turns his Aunt Marge into a giant balloon out of anger. He meets up Ron, Hermione, and the Weasley family at the Leaky Cauldron and learns that a dangerous wizard by the name of Sirius Black is free from Azkaban prison to hunt down Harry. Sirius is accused of selling the Potter family’s whereabouts to Voldemort the night Harry’s parents died.

Dementors surround Hogwarts, there to keep Sirius Black from entering the school. These creatures are nothing but trouble for Harry for being near one causes him to faint. Professor Lupin becomes the new Defense Against the Dark Arts teacher, and helps Harry in combating the Dementors by teaching him how to summon a Patronus Charm.

Lupin reminisces about Harrys mother, Lilly.

Eventually, Harry meets Sirius in a dangerous situation where we find out the true traitor is Peter Pettigrew, a man who was disguised as Ron’s rat for many years.

Harry, Ron, and Hermione learn the truth about Sirius Black.

The budget for filming “Prisoner of Azkaban” came to 130 million dollars, just like “Sorcerer’s Stone.” In the box office, the third Harry Potter film grossed $796.7 million. Again, Warner Brothers earned great revenue from another popular film.

Harry Potter And The Sorcerers Stone: $125 Million

There was always going to be pressure on the first Harry Potter movie and whether it could do a sufficient job at bringing JK Rowlings books to life. And a huge $125m was pumped into the film to ensure it met the dizzying expectations of fans and get the series off to a flying start in the process.

RELATED: Harry Potter: 5 Things Wed Change About The Prisoner of Azkaban

While its not perfect – Daniel Radcliffes acting is a little wooden and some of the omissions from the source material are infuriating – it was definitely a solid start. Whats more is it topped the box office standings for 2001 worldwide, fending off competition from The Lord Of The Rings: The Fellowship of the Ring.

How Much Money Did Daniel Radcliffe Make For All The Harry Potter Movies

Daniel Radcliffe signed to the Harry Potter film franchise when he was only five years old, which was one of the most significant decisions of his life. In the first film in the franchise, Harry Potter and the Philosophers Stone, Daniel made $145,000.

In the second movie Harry Potter and the Chamber of Secrets, his earning increased to $3 million, a significant difference from his starting salary from the first movie. Daniels salary for the third instalment in the Harry Potter franchise, Harry Potter and the Prisoner of Azkaban, doubled to $6 million.

His salary further grew to $11 million in the fourth release titled Harry Potter and the Goblet of Fire that was a massive success like the other films in the collection. Radcliffes contract increased to $14 million in the fifth film called Harry Potter and the Order of the Phoenix.

The final part of the series, Harry Potter and the Deadly Hallows released in a two-part movie adaptation, earned him $20 million each. The first part was aired in 2010 while the second in 2011.

When you consider other compensations while acting in Harry Potter not covered by his salary, Daniel Radcliffe earned an estimated $100 million from the Harry Potter franchise. These massively elevated the actors net worth and reputation in the entertainment industry from an early age.
